How it feels
A strategic deck builder that feels like a thoughtful and customizable card-crafting journey through layered dungeons, with a moderate pace and turn-based decisions.

What players say
Players praise the card customization and forging system for letting them build overpowered cards between runs, but some find the game gets easier the more they play, making it repetitive. It is compared favorably to Gloomhaven and Disgaea for its grind, though it lacks some polish.
